Developing Defense Strategies Grounded in Evidence and Legal Accuracy
High-risk cases require sophisticated defense frameworks. Criminal lawyers in Dubai evaluate all forms of evidence, including digital records, financial data, forensics, witness testimony, and surveillance materials. Their objective is not only to challenge inaccuracies but also to provide alternative interpretations that support innocence or reduce liability.
Defense strategies may include:
- Demonstrating gaps in evidence collection
- Highlighting procedural violations
- Challenging witness credibility
- Requesting independent forensic examinations
- Presenting exculpatory evidence
- Leveraging legal precedents
Such detailed investigations allow the defense to address inconsistencies and prevent the prosecution from relying on speculative or incomplete evidence.

Challenging Digital Evidence and Surveillance in Modern Investigations
As Dubai authorities increasingly use technology in crime detection, digital evidence has become central to high-risk cases. Criminal lawyers in Dubai scrutinize digital footprints, electronic communication records, device extractions, and surveillance footage to ensure authenticity and admissibility. They challenge improperly obtained digital data, corrupted files, and misinterpreted analytics.
By contesting unlawful digital surveillance or unauthorized data access, lawyers protect clients from rights violations that arise from the misuse of technology.
